DTC U0232: Lost Communication with Blind Spot Monitor Slave Module [09/2014 - 03/2019]: Procedure

  1. CHECK HARNESS AND CONNECTOR (BLIND SPOT MONITOR SENSOR LH - BLIND SPOT MONITOR SENSOR RH) 
    1. Disconnect the U47 blind spot monitor sensor RH connector.
    2. Disconnect the U48 blind spot monitor sensor LH connector.
    3.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.

      Standard Resistance

      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ition
      U47-1 (CA2P) - U48-1 (CA2P) Always Below 1 Ω
      U47-6 (CA2N) - U48-6 (CA2N) Always Below 1 Ω

      Result

      Proceed to
      OK
      NG

    Result: 

    NG 

    REPAIR OR REPLACE CAN LINE OR CONNECTOR 

    Result: 

    OK 

    See step  2

  2. CHECK HARNESS AND CONNECTOR (BLIND SPOT MONITOR SENSOR RH POWER SOURCE TERMINAL) 
    1. Measure the voltage according to the value(s) in the table below.

      Standard Voltage

      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ition
      U47-5 (BRB) - Body ground Engine switch on (IG) 11 to 14 V

      Result

      Proceed to
      OK
      NG

    Result: 

    NG 

    REPAIR OR REPLACE HARNESS OR CONNECTOR 

    Result: 

    OK 

    See step  3

  3. CHECK HARNESS AND CONNECTOR (BLIND SPOT MONITOR SENSOR RH GROUND TERMINAL) 
    1.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.

      Standard Resistance

      Tester Connection Condition Specified Condition
      U47-10 (BRGD) - Body ground Always Below 1 Ω

      Result

      Proceed to
      OK
      NG

    Result: 

    NG 

    REPAIR OR REPLACE HARNESS OR CONNECTOR 

    Result: 

    OK 

    See step  4

  4. REPLACE BLIND SPOT MONITOR SENSOR RH 
    1. Replace the blind spot monitor sensor RH.

      Refer to REMOVAL [09/2014 - 03/2019]

      Result

      Proceed to
      NEXT

    Result: 

    NEXT 

    See step  5

  5. RECHECK DTC 
    1. Clear the DTCs.

      Refer to DTC CHECK / CLEAR [09/2014 - ]

      Body Electrical > Blind Spot Monitor Master > Clear DTCs 

    2. Recheck for DTCs and check if the same DTC is output again.

      Body Electrical > Blind Spot Monitor Master > Trouble Codes 

      OK

      No DTCs are output.

      Result

      Proceed to
      OK
      NG

    Result: 

    OK 

    END 

    Result: 

    NG 

    REPLACE BLIND SPOT MONITOR SENSOR LH. Refer to  REMOVAL [09/2014 - 03/2019]
